is HTML Day, an annual celebration of HTML going 4 years <strong>. Here in San Francisco, our HTML Day meetup was at Robin Williams Meadow in Golden Gate Park. Eryn, EJ, and biked there & back. We Stopped by Say Cheese on our way there for sandwiches and snacks.

After a little bit of confusion we found several blanketfulls of friendly markup nerds. There were over 25 people there to celebrate HTML! EJ was the youngest, and I the oldest. I wore my 5 > 2 shirt, of course.

Someone passed around a tiny flipbook into which we were all encouraged to write about some feature of HTML. I wrote about <isindex> (RIP).

Many, many thanks to Alicia Guo, Spencer Chang, Ivan Zhao, Leia Chang, and tiat for organizing!
